    Dust Brigade Strike again:

    Borealis Appartment Complex 6 Firebombed:

    ---

    Today, I was assaulted in my home inside complex 6 in Borealis, and the apartment was firebombed. The attack began when a mutant entered my apartment bypassing the security protocols; it approached me immediately and exploded sending me back to the tree of life I had tied my essence to. While I was coming to in the garden the building began to collapse around my stunned guests and they ran for the exit; and upon getting outside safely they were ambushed by a squad of Dust Brigade troops.

    The Brigade soldiers sent one of my guests to reclaim while the rest escaped with heavy injuries. While everyone was confirming that no one was permanently damaged; the soldiers escaped in the direction of the mines outside of Borealis. Additionally disturbing is that although they were followed closely they appear to of vanished completely near the shacks by the lake.

    The destruction to my home was a total loss, and none of my house guests escaped without taking considerable damage, some were injured critically. Due to the nature of these attacks not only on myself, but on Itel and the random assaults in Athen and Rome; I advise everyone to go about their business with extreme caution. The Brigade has offered no explanation as to the motivation for the intensity or the reason for their selected targets, and therefore are even more dangerous due to their unpredictability.
